Womble Bond Dickinson's (WBD) London-based Real Estate Finance team has advised lenders Barclays, HSBC, NatWest and Wells Fargo on a £400m loan revolving credit facility (RCF) for Helical Plc.

The facility replaces its existing £150m RCF and the £200m development facility on the company's largest asset, The Bower, London, EC1, both of which have been repaid.

WBD were appointed as lead co-ordinator on the transaction managing overall delivery and co-ordinating input from ten law firms in England and Jersey. The project was led by Nicola Giddens, who joined the firm as Real Estate partner in May.
